Dr. Babatunde O. Agboola
Founder, Bacenik LLC
PhD Aerospace Engineering (Texas A&M). Over a decade in aerospace, defense, advanced mobility, and digital manufacturing. Prior: Boeing, AFOSR/AFRL programs, Autodesk. At Goodyear, led NASA Lunar Terrain Vehicle airless tire development.
Created the Five Minute Project (5MP) framework, training 100+ professionals to translate technical work into strategic clarity. Core expertise: materials, durability, simulation, systems integration, and qualification strategy.
Founded Bacenik to deliver independent technical judgment for organizations where decisions drive readiness and execution.

SMA Studio
Pre-Validation Capability for SMA Systems
SMA Studio is used within engagements to resolve transformation behavior and thermal coupling before advanced simulation and design commitment.
- • Validate core physical behavior prior to 3D FEA
- • Identify system-level constraints early
- • Enter detailed simulation with justified assumptions
Without early validation, programs proceed on incomplete or misleading system representations.
Development & scope: Active development with 1-D physics workflows operational and 2-D/3-D capabilities in progress. Applied in engagements where early physics validation materially affects decisions.
